A leading consulting firm is seeking a Planning Engineer for a long-term freelance position in Birmingham. This role involves supporting the development and management of project schedules across various infrastructure projects. The successful candidate will have experience in project planning and a solid understanding of project lifecycles. Strong communication skills are essential for successful stakeholder engagement. The company values diversity and encourages applications from all sections of society.
